Flagstone is a flexible, natural stone typically used for patios, pathways, and garden paths, offering a rustic and sophisticated visual. Its irregular shapes and range of colors allow for innovative patterns, while the flat surface guarantees safe and steady walking locations. Correct installation consists of website preparation, leveling, and setting stones in a steady base with jointing material such as sand or mortar. Flagstone is durable, weather-resistant, and needs minimal upkeep, though periodic cleaning and re-sanding or sealing may be needed to protect its look. It can be incorporated with other landscaping features, such as keeping walls, garden beds, or water components, boosting the cohesion and charm of outdoor areas. Cautious planning ensures that flagstone surface areas stay level, functional, and visually appealing over time. Its timeless style and versatility make it a favored choice for both modern and traditional landscape jobs
